The Badgers have been selected to finish 7th or 8th in the WCHA media and coaches preseason polls.  The lack of love in those polls is primarily because of the teams youth.   20 of the 26 players on the roster are freshmen (9) and sophomores (11).  And coach Mike Eaves, in his 10th season on the Badger bench, has three goaltenders that have never played a minute of college hockey before.

The Badgers are faced with replacing veteran goaltenders Scott Gudmandson and Brett Bennett.  The top two replacements, Landon Peterson and Joel Rumpel, are both freshmen.

The Badgers do return their top scorer from a year ago, defenseman Justin Schultz (47 points / 18 goals / 29 assists).  Schultz enters the season as a candidate for the Hobey Baker Award.  Schultz is a second round pick of the Anaheim Mighty Ducks back in 2008.
